Sorry, big derailment of subject here:
The author described 40cm of rain, which was unusual to me, since we normally describe the rain in millimetres.
Then they translated it to American as 16 inches or 70 gallons per square yard.
The neat thing about 400 mm is, that it's also 400 litres per square metre.
And it's also crazy much, my heart goes out to Valencia.
That's the point of sensible units. It's exactly the same thing.
